# TP钱包官网下载教程:全方位分析(密钥备份、Rust、数据库与未来前沿)
> 说明:以下内容旨在提供通用安全教育与使用思路,并不构成投资建议。下载与操作请以官方渠道为准,避免在不明网站输入助记词/私钥。
## 1. TP钱包官网下载:从“可验证”到“可使用”
### 1.1 获取官方入口
- **移动端**:优先在应用商店搜索“TP钱包”,确认发布方与链接指向官方。
- **桌面端/网页信息**:如果官网页面跳转链路复杂,建议在浏览器直接通过“官方域名”访问,而不是通过短链或群发链接。
### 1.2 安装与首次启动检查
- **权限审查**:安装后检查相机/通知/存储等权限是否必要。
- **版本核验**:确认版本号与发布日期,避免使用过期构建。
- **网络环境**:首次启动建议使用稳定网络,避免因网络波动导致校验失败或数据异常。
### 1.3 创建/导入钱包的核心逻辑
- **创建新钱包**:生成助记词或密钥材料。
- **导入现有钱包**:使用助记词/私钥等进行恢复。
> 专业视角提醒:钱包“能用”不是第一要务,“可验证的安全性”才是。导入前请先在本地完成备份与校验流程。
## 2. 密钥备份:从“记住”到“工程化保管”
密钥备份是钱包生态中最关键的环节之一:它决定了你能否在设备丢失或系统重装后恢复资金。
### 2.1 备份对象与风险
- **助记词(Mnemonic)**:通常是12/24词等,用于恢复钱包。
- **私钥/密钥**:可直接控制资产,风险更高。
- **Keystore/导入文件**:部分场景可能用于导入。
风险模型:
- **泄露型风险**:有人拿到助记词/私钥即可控制资产。
- **单点故障**:只存一份且存放在同一设备/同一云盘,一旦丢失或被攻破即不可恢复。
### 2.2 高安全备份流程(建议)
1. **离线生成**(若应用提供相关选项):尽量避免在线环境暴露。
2. **离线记录**:将助记词按顺序写在纸质介质或实体卡片。
3. **多位置冗余**:至少两处物理位置,不要全部集中在同一地点。
4. **防破坏与防潮**:纸张易损坏,可考虑防水防火材料或金属刻录(需评估成本与可读性)。
5. **校验步骤**:导入/恢复时要进行“词序正确”的验证。
### 2.3 常见错误
- **截图/拍照备份**:截图一旦进入云相册或被恶意软件读取,会显著提高泄露概率。
- **发给他人/群聊**:任何“代操作、代导入、代验证”的需求都极高风险。
- **只保存在手机备忘录**:一旦设备被锁屏绕过/恶意程序读取即危及。
### 2.4 “可恢复性”思维
从工程角度,把备份看作“灾备系统”。你需要回答:
- 换手机/换系统后是否能恢复?
- 助记词是否存在可读、可校验的冗余?
- 恢复流程是否你已经演练过一遍?
## 3. 专业视角:交易安全与签名边界
### 3.1 签名与授权的边界
钱包常见的安全风险来自:

- **钓鱼DApp/恶意合约**:诱导你签署非预期交易或无限授权。
- **授权额度过大**:某些授权只要签一次,未来可能长期可被调用。
建议:
- 在签名前核对合约/接收方地址(如果钱包界面提供可视化信息,务必细看)。
- 对授权进行最小化原则:需要多少就授权多少,能撤销就撤销。
### 3.2 设备端攻击与防护
- 使用系统锁屏与生物识别,但注意其只是便利层,不替代助记词保护。
- 尽量避免在越狱/Root环境随意安装或开启未知来源的应用。
- 对“需要你输入助记词/私钥”的行为保持零容忍。

## 4. 高效能市场应用:如何把钱包能力用到极致
从市场与业务角度看,高效能钱包不是“更快的点按钮”,而是“更可靠的链上交互与更低的操作成本”。
### 4.1 高频用户场景
- 交易员、做市参与者、套利策略执行者。
- 需要更稳定的签名流程与更清晰的交易状态回执。
### 4.2 低延迟与成本优化
- 选择合适的网络与费用策略。
- 通过更好的交易打包与广播策略减少失败重试。
- 提供更明确的“预估费用/确认时间”信息,降低误操作。
### 4.3 合规与风控视角
- 可能需要对敏感操作做风险提示:例如大额转账、授权变更、跨链桥使用。
- 在UI/UX层做“可解释性”:让用户知道自己签了什么。
## 5. Rust工程化:从可靠性到可维护性
Rust在区块链与加密应用中越来越受欢迎,其核心优势包括内存安全与可预测的并发模型。
### 5.1 Rust对钱包/链上服务的潜在价值
- **安全性**:减少内存越界与数据竞争,提高关键路径稳定性。
- **并发性能**:钱包常需要处理网络请求、状态同步、交易预估等任务。
- **可维护性**:强类型与编译期约束降低逻辑歧义。
### 5.2 工程建议(思路层面)
- 将“密钥处理”与“网络交互”分离模块,减少敏感数据暴露。
- 使用更严格的错误处理策略(如Result链路、错误分类),避免静默失败。
- 对日志做脱敏:绝不在日志中打印助记词/私钥相关信息。
> 注:具体实现取决于TP钱包的技术栈与版本策略,此处以工程化视角给出思路。
## 6. 高性能数据库:支撑钱包状态、资产与索引
高性能数据库在钱包系统中承担关键角色:缓存区块高度、交易记录、代币余额、地址索引等。
### 6.1 数据模型与索引需求
- **按地址查询**:用户资产与交易列表的核心入口。
- **按时间/区块高度分页**:支持快速浏览与回滚校验。
- **跨链映射**:当涉及桥或多网络,索引关系会更复杂。
### 6.2 性能与一致性权衡
- 热数据缓存:降低链上查询成本。
- 最终一致性:链上数据可能存在重组,需要对“确认状态”建模。
- 对账能力:避免显示与链上真实状态不一致。
### 6.3 可扩展方向
- 读多写少:适合缓存与分层存储。
- 事件驱动:用链上事件流更新索引,提高实时性。
## 7. 未来技术前沿:从“钱包”走向“智能安全代理”
### 7.1 可能的发展方向
- **更强的隐私与可验证性**:减少敏感交互的暴露。
- **更细粒度授权**:让“授权可理解、可撤销、可追踪”。
- **智能风险提示**:结合行为模式与交易上下文,做风险分层。
- **多链统一资产视图**:以一致的索引层解决多网络复杂性。
### 7.2 风险仍会是核心变量
即便技术前沿不断升级:
- 最强的密码学也敌不过助记词泄露。
- 最快的链上交互也抵不过钓鱼授权。
因此未来的“更安全”应当同时覆盖:
- 用户侧操作安全(UI/UX与教育)
- 系统侧工程安全(Rust/内存安全、密钥隔离、审计)
- 数据侧一致性(高性能数据库的正确建模)
## 8. 结论:把下载变成可控流程
总结成一句话:
- **下载**要走官方入口;
- **备份**要做离线冗余与校验;
- **交易**要坚持签名边界与最小授权;
- **工程化**可借助Rust思路提升稳定与安全;
- **数据与性能**用高性能数据库与一致性模型支撑可靠体验;
- **未来前沿**仍围绕“可验证、安全、可追踪”。
如果你愿意,我也可以按你的手机系统(iOS/Android/桌面端)与使用场景(新建钱包/导入钱包/交易频率/是否跨链)把流程细化成一份“逐步清单”。
评论
LunaCoder
这篇把“下载—备份—签名—数据一致性”串起来了,尤其是把备份当成灾备系统的思路很专业。
星河织梦
对高风险操作的零容忍提醒很到位,希望更多教程能把授权最小化讲清楚。
ByteNova
Rust和高性能数据库的部分虽然是思路层面,但把钱包工程化的方向讲得很顺。
EchoWander
未来前沿那段我很喜欢:安全代理+可追踪授权的方向确实更接近“可解释安全”。
小熊审计员
评论里没人提,但文中提到日志脱敏的建议我觉得很关键,能有效降低二次泄露概率。
MintKite
高效能市场应用讲得不像营销,更像工程取向:低失败重试、状态回执与成本可视化。